Information Kelsey D. would like to know about your pet

Before caring for your pet, it’s helpful to know their feeding schedule and any dietary needs, medications or health concerns, energy level and favorite activities, leash behavior and walking preferences (for dogs), and any fears, quirks, or triggers. I also love knowing what helps your pet feel calm and comfortable. The more you share, the easier it is for me to give your pet the best care and keep them happy and at ease while you’re away.

A typical day

I like to keep pets happy and engaged based on their personality and energy level. For dogs, that usually means playtime (with toys or fetch), walks with lots of sniff breaks, some light training mixed into walks or play, and plenty of cuddle or chill time for dogs who love attention. For cats, it might be interactive toy play, puzzle toys, brushing, or just hanging out together for cats who prefer a calmer vibe. I always follow your pet’s lead and focus on what they enjoy most so they feel comfortable, relaxed, and happy.

Pet care experience

I genuinely love spending time with animals and treat every pet like they’re my own. I’ve cared for dogs and cats of all ages, from high energy puppies/cats who need structure and play to older pets who need a slower pace and a little extra care. I’m comfortable with medications, special feeding instructions, and pets who might be a bit shy or anxious. I also make communication a priority, so you’ll always get updates and photos and know your pet is happy and well cared for.
